KVM: s390: selftests: memop: add a simple AR test



There is a selftest that checks for an (expected) error when an
invalid AR is specified, but not one that exercises the AR path.

Add a simple test that mirrors the vanilla write/read test while
providing an AR. An AR that contains zero will direct the CPU to
use the primary address space normally used anyway. AR[1] is
selected for this test because the host AR[1] is usually non-zero,
and KVM needs to correctly swap those values.

static void test_copy_access_register(void)
{
	struct test_default t = test_default_init(guest_copy);

	HOST_SYNC(t.vcpu, STAGE_INITED);

	prepare_mem12();
	t.run->psw_mask &= ~(3UL << (63 - 17));
	t.run->psw_mask |= 1UL << (63 - 17);  /* Enable AR mode */

	/*
	 * Primary address space gets used if an access register
	 * contains zero. The host makes use of AR[1] so is a good
	 * candidate to ensure the guest AR (of zero) is used.
	 */
	CHECK_N_DO(MOP, t.vcpu, LOGICAL, WRITE, mem1, t.size,
		   GADDR_V(mem1), AR(1));
	HOST_SYNC(t.vcpu, STAGE_COPIED);

	CHECK_N_DO(MOP, t.vcpu, LOGICAL, READ, mem2, t.size,
		   GADDR_V(mem2), AR(1));
	ASSERT_MEM_EQ(mem1, mem2, t.size);

	kvm_vm_free(t.kvm_vm);
}
